AI Technical Summary
Traditional magnetic tiles have fixed shapes and limited styles, making it impossible to change their appearance by sticking on stickers or patches. This makes it difficult to meet children's needs for diverse and personalized toy designs, and they lack fun and appeal.
A highly engaging magnetic tile design includes a detachable decorative panel and adhesive patches. By setting mounting holes and insertion protrusions in the central through-groove of the main shell, the decorative panel can be detachably connected and the patches can be pasted, enhancing the flexibility of the appearance.
It enriches the visual expressiveness and decorative diversity of magnetic tiles, increases the interactive fun of children decorating them themselves, and significantly enhances the attractiveness and playability of the toys.

[0040] As Figures 1 to 6As shown, the application provides a magnetic sheet with high interest, comprising: a main shell 1, a decorative plate 2 and a sticker. The main shell 1 has a cavity, the cavity is provided with a magnetic part 3, the main shell 1 is a closed ring, the main shell 1 has a central through slot 13, the central through slot 13 has a plurality of inner wall surfaces, each of which is sequentially arranged along the circumference of the main shell 1, the included angle between adjacent two inner wall surfaces is provided, and the adjacent two inner wall surfaces are smoothly transitioned, and at least part of the inner wall surface is provided with a mounting hole 14. The edge of the decorative plate 2 is provided with a plurality of insertion convex parts 21, the decorative plate 2 is detachably connected to the main shell 1, in the state that the decorative plate 2 is connected to the main shell 1, the decorative plate 2 is located in the central through slot 13, and each insertion convex part 21 of the decorative plate 2 is respectively inserted into the corresponding mounting hole 14. The sticker can be pasted on the surface of the decorative plate 2. The magnetic sheet with high interest of the application realizes flexible change of the appearance style of the magnetic sheet by setting the detachable decorative plate 2 and the pastable pattern sticker, effectively solves the problem of single modeling of the traditional magnetic sheet, not only enriches the visual expression and decoration diversity of the product, but also increases the interactive fun of children's self-decoration, significantly improves the attraction and playability of the toy to children.
[0041] As Figure 1 shown, the central through slot 13 is rectangular, the mounting hole 14 is arranged on the opposite two inner wall surfaces of the central through slot 13, the insertion convex part 21 is arranged on the opposite two edges of the decorative plate 2, the two insertion convex parts 21 are respectively inserted into the corresponding mounting hole 14, and the decorative plate 2 can rotate relative to the main shell 1, so that the decorative plate 2 can present a dynamic display effect. Alternatively, the mounting hole 14 is arranged on each of the four inner wall surfaces of the central through slot 13, the insertion convex part 21 is arranged on each of the four edges of the decorative plate 2, the four insertion convex parts 21 are respectively inserted into the corresponding mounting hole 14, and the decorative plate 2 is fixed to the main shell 1. The precise fitting of the insertion convex part 21 and the mounting hole 14 improves the assembly stability, effectively avoids the decorative plate 2 from loosening and falling off during use or splicing of the magnetic sheet, and has good structural stability. At the same time, the connection structure of the insertion fitting does not need additional fixing structure, simplifies the assembly process, and improves the assembly efficiency.
[0042] In a possible implementation, as Figure 1 and Figure 4As shown, the main shell 1 comprises a shell 11 and a cover 12, the shell 11 has an annular bottom plate 111 and a first inner side plate 112 arranged at the inner side edge of the annular bottom plate 111, and the cover 12 has an annular top plate 121 and a second inner side plate 122 arranged at the inner side edge of the annular top plate 121. In the connected state of the shell 11 and the cover 12, the first inner side plate 112 and the second inner side plate 122 are spliced, and the first inner side plate 112 and the second inner side plate 122 enclose the central through slot 13. The structure that the first inner side plate 112 and the second inner side plate 122 are spliced can guarantee the forming precision of the central through slot 13, ensure the adaptability and stability of the plug-in installation of the decorative plate 2, and the overall structure is compact and does not occupy the internal space of the magnetic sheet.
[0043] As shown in Figure 4 and Figure 5 , the first inner side plate 112 is provided with a first half slot 1121, and the second inner side plate 122 is provided with a second half slot 1221. In the connected state of the shell 11 and the cover 12, the first half slot 1121 and the second half slot 1221 are spliced to form a complete mounting hole 14, which reduces the difficulty of hole processing in a narrow space, avoids the deviation of single component deep hole processing, and accurately guarantees the position precision of the mounting hole 14 after splicing, providing a reliable foundation for the stable assembly of the plug-in protrusion 21 of the decorative plate 2.
[0044] In one possible implementation, as shown in Figure 5 , the second inner side plate 122 is provided with a contact strip 123 on the thickness end face of the side away from the annular top plate 121, the contact strip 123 extends along the length direction of the second inner side plate 122, the thickness of the contact strip 123 is less than that of the thickness end face of the second inner side plate 122, the contact strip 123 and the thickness end face of the first inner side plate 112 are in contact, and the contact strip 123 and the thickness end face of the first inner side plate 112 are fixed by ultrasonic welding equipment. In assembly, the ultrasonic welding equipment can melt the contact strip 123 to firmly weld the thickness end face of the second inner side plate 122 and the thickness end face of the first inner side plate 112, which is not easy to be unwelded, has good structural stability and strong durability, does not need additional screw parts, saves the complex processes such as punching and screwing, reduces the cost, and improves the production efficiency.
[0045] As shown in Figure 5 and Figure 6As shown, the high-interest magnetic sheet includes a plurality of contact strips 123, each of which is arranged in sequence along the length of the second inner side plate 122. This arrangement not only ensures effective contact but also reduces material usage and costs. The gaps between the contact strips 123 prevent interference between them, improving structural compatibility and assembly flexibility.
[0046] As shown in Figure 6 , the thickness of the contact strips 123 gradually decreases from the second inner side plate 122 to the first inner side plate 112. This "gradual fitting" between the contact strips 123 and the end face of the first inner side plate 112 ensures precise docking during welding and optimizes the concentration of ultrasonic energy, making the welding more complete and secure while reducing welding stress and further reducing the risk of disconnection.
[0047] In one possible implementation, as shown in Figure 1 , the ring-shaped top plate 121 has a welding rib 124 on the side facing away from the first inner side plate 112. The welding rib 124 extends along the edge of the central through slot 13 and protrudes from the surface of the ring-shaped top plate 121. During assembly, the ultrasonic welding device is pressed against the welding rib 124, allowing the end face of the second inner side plate 122 on the cover 12 to contact and tightly fit the end face of the first inner side plate 112 on the shell 11. This results in secure welding that is less likely to disconnect, good structural stability, and strong durability.
[0048] As shown in Figure 4 , the shell 11 has an outer side plate 113 arranged on the outer edge of the ring-shaped bottom plate 111. The outer side plate 113 and the first inner side plate 112 form the cavity, and the outer side plate 113 abuts the edge of the ring-shaped top plate 121. The ring-shaped top plate 121 and the outer side plate 113 are fixed by ultrasonic welding, forming two ultrasonic welding points. This results in secure welding that is less likely to disconnect, good structural stability, and strong durability. Additionally, this design eliminates the need for additional screws, reducing the complexity of processes such as drilling and screwing and lowering costs while improving production efficiency.
[0049] In one possible implementation, as shown in Figure 1 , Figure 4 , and Figure 5As shown, the outer surfaces of the annular top plate 121 and the annular bottom plate 111 are provided with recesses a, the inner surface of the annular top plate 121 is provided with a plug shaft 125 at the position corresponding to the recess a, the inner surface of the annular bottom plate 111 is provided with a plug cylinder 114 at the position corresponding to the recess a, and the plug shaft 125 is inserted into the plug cylinder 114. The shell 11 and the cover 12 are formed by glue injection process. In production, the shrinkage and recess caused by the cooling shrinkage of glue liquid during glue injection forming can avoid the defects directly exposed on the outer surface of the product, and ensure the overall flatness. The recess a can accommodate these defects, and the production marks that may affect the appearance are converted into regular and recognizable circular structures, so that the magnetic sheet shell looks more delicate and textured, improves the visual integrity of the product, and also considers the production practicability. The cover 12 and the main shell 1 are connected by plug-in connection and then cooperated with ultrasonic welding connection, the connection structure has good stability and is not easy to be separated, and the internal structure is not complex and the appearance is good in appearance.
